Hebrew For 7423 | |
Word | rmiyah |
Pronunciation | rem-ee-yaw' |
Definition |
from 7411; remissness, treachery: deceit(- ful, -fully), false, guile, idle, slack, slothful. |
Root(s) | 7411 |
Verse Occurrences | 15 |
